Azure active directory 如何使用MicrosoftGraph API获取用户的联系人文件夹列表
我无法通过MSGraph API访问用户帐户中的其他联系人文件夹 我可以在默认文件夹中获取联系人。但是,当我尝试获取同一帐户的其他联系人文件夹时,会向该url发出get请求Azure active directory 如何使用MicrosoftGraph API获取用户的联系人文件夹列表,azure-active-directory,microsoft-graph-api,microsoft-graph-contacts,Azure Active Directory,Microsoft Graph Api,Microsoft Graph Contacts,我无法通过MSGraph API访问用户帐户中的其他联系人文件夹 我可以在默认文件夹中获取联系人。但是,当我尝试获取同一帐户的其他联系人文件夹时,会向该url发出get请求 https://graph.microsoft.com/v1.0/users/user@domain.com/contactfolders 我得到一个空数组 { "@odata.context": "https://graph.microsoft.com/v1.0/$metadata#users('user%domain
https://graph.microsoft.com/v1.0/users/user@domain.com/contactfolders
我得到一个空数组
{
"@odata.context": "https://graph.microsoft.com/v1.0/$metadata#users('user%domain.com')/contactFolders",
"value": []
}
当我查看解码的jwt时,我可以看到范围中有联系人。ReadWrite
和联系人。ReadW
。我认为这应该足够了。另外,因为我可以从默认文件夹中读取联系人。这给我的印象是,我的应用程序在AZ广告中设置正确
我还缺少什么?使用beta端点工作正常
使用beta端点有效
您提供的请求列出了用户的联系人文件夹。获取您正在使用的其他联系人文件夹的确切方法是什么?您确定用户的联系人文件夹不是默认文件夹吗?如果只有默认文件夹,则该API返回空。基本上,API只返回“自定义”文件夹。是的,用户确实有其他“联系人”文件夹。我正在尝试列出该用户的其他“联系人”文件夹。我上面发布的URL就是我使用的。(加上在标题中有标记。)那不应该列出其他联系人文件夹吗?你能试着对beta端点发出相同的调用吗?我只是想确认您是否看到了相同的结果。您提供的请求列出了用户的联系人文件夹。获取您正在使用的其他联系人文件夹的确切方法是什么?您确定用户的联系人文件夹不是默认文件夹吗?如果只有默认文件夹,则该API返回空。基本上,API只返回“自定义”文件夹。是的,用户确实有其他“联系人”文件夹。我正在尝试列出该用户的其他“联系人”文件夹。我上面发布的URL就是我使用的。(加上在标题中有标记。)那不应该列出其他联系人文件夹吗?你能试着对beta端点发出相同的调用吗?我只是想确认你是否看到了同样的结果。